nginx 1.0.6 *) Feature: cache loader run time decrease. *) Feature: loading time decrease of configuration with large number of HTTPS sites. *) Feature: now nginx supports ECDHE key exchange ciphers. Thanks to Adrian Kotelba. *) Feature: the "lingering_close" directive. *) Feature: now shared zones and caches use POSIX semaphores on Solaris. Thanks to Den Ivanov. *) Bugfix: nginx could not be built on Linux 3.0. *) Bugfix: a segmentation fault might occur in a worker process if "fastcgi/scgi/uwsgi_param" directives were used with values starting with "HTTP_"; the bug had appeared in 0.8.40. *) Bugfix: in closing connection for pipelined requests. *) Bugfix: nginx did not disable gzipping if client sent "gzip;q=0" in "Accept-Encoding" request header line. *) Bugfix: in timeout in unbuffered proxied mode. *) Bugfix: memory leaks when a "proxy_pass" directive contains variables and proxies to an HTTPS backend. *) Bugfix: in parameter validaiton of a "proxy_pass" directive with variables. Thanks to Lanshun Zhou. *) Bugfix: SSL did not work on QNX. *) Bugfix: SSL modules could not be built by gcc 4.6 without --with-debug option.

+
+/*
+ * gzip is enabled for the following quantities:
+ *     "gzip; q=0.001" ... "gzip; q=1.000"
+ * gzip is disabled for the following quantities:
+ *     "gzip; q=0" ... "gzip; q=0.000", and for any invalid cases
+ */
+
+static ngx_int_t
+ngx_http_gzip_accept_encoding(ngx_str_t *ae)
+{
+    u_char  *p, *start, *last;
+
+    start = ae->data;
+    last = start + ae->len;
+
+    for ( ;; ) {
+        p = ngx_strcasestrn(start, "gzip", 4 - 1);
+        if (p == NULL) {
+            return NGX_DECLINED;
+        }
+
+        if (p == start || (*(p - 1) == ',' || *(p - 1) == ' ')) {
+            break;
+        }
+
+        start = p + 4;
+    }
+
+    p += 4;
+
+    while (p < last) {
+        switch(*p++) {
+        case ',':
+            return NGX_OK;
+        case ';':
+            goto quantity;
+        case ' ':
+            continue;
+        default:
+            return NGX_DECLINED;
+        }
+    }
+
+    return NGX_OK;
+
+quantity:
+
+    while (p < last) {
+        switch(*p++) {
+        case 'q':
+        case 'Q':
+            goto equal;
+        case ' ':
+            continue;
+        default:
+            return NGX_DECLINED;
+        }
+    }
+
+    return NGX_OK;
+
+equal:
+
+    if (p + 2 > last || *p++ != '=') {
+        return NGX_DECLINED;
+    }
+
+    if (ngx_http_gzip_quantity(p, last) == 0) {
+        return NGX_DECLINED;
+    }
+
+    return NGX_OK;
+}
